Modifying the composition of wood during hydrothermal treatment

Wood is a product of plant origin having complex element and component composition. Under the influence of temperature in the presence of moisture lignocarbohydrate complex decomposes and extraction of water soluble substances takes place. Aqueous distillate contains a large number of different chemicals, the most dangerous of which are furfural and formaldehyde. The intensity of the process of extraction in the wood depends on the temperature. The formation of these substances is observed even at low temperatures around 60-70 º C and long duration of exposure, which is characteristic of conditions during chamber wood drying.
